Electric baseboard heaters are very common in Quebec. They work by natural convection. Air warms up in contact with the baseboard. It then rises because it is lighter than the ambient air, which is colder. This causes air to flow through the room.

Like baseboards, convection heaters also work by natural convection. However, these electric units distribute heat more effectively. The heater enclosures, which sit higher on the wall than baseboards, produce a powerful chimney effect that pushes hot air out of the unit’s upper slots.

Also known as fan heaters or air heaters, these appliances are designed for locations exposed to the cold, such as garages. They may also be suitable for locations too small for a convection heater: under cabinets, in bathrooms, etc.
They work by powered convection: hot air is forced out by a mechanical fan (blower).
Garage unit heaters typically range in power from 2,000 to 10,000 watts. They must be installed in the centre of the ceiling, blowing air downward on all sides so that heat recirculates throughout the room.

Radiant heating systems work by radiation. Heat from a warm surface is transferred to a cold surface with no contact between the two. Heat energy is transferred via infrared waves.
In other words, instead of heating the ambient air, the radiant surface or appliance becomes a warm mass that heats other masses around it (walls, furniture, etc.).
Radiant heating systems can be electric or water based. Water-based systems require a boiler, powered by wood, pellets, or natural gas, to heat the water that flows through the pipes.
Radiant floors are the best-known type of radiant heating. Radiant ceilings are also available. Radiators like the cast-iron ones in older homes also operate on this principle. Contemporary versions are available. They look like baseboards or wall convectors and run on electricity.

Heat pumps are forced air systems. Most are electric.
They do not produce heat. Instead, they remove heat from the outside air (yes, even when it’s cold!) and transfer it inside the home. They can do the same with cold air, so they can cool a house in the summer.
A central heat pump distributes air throughout the whole house via ducts and vents.
A wall-mounted heat pump, on the other hand, only heats or conditions the air in the room or space it is installed in. It costs less than a central system.

The heart of any central forced air heating system is the furnace. It heats air, which is then distributed throughout the house via heating ducts.
Forced air heating systems can be powered by electricity, wood, pellets, or natural gas. Natural gas furnaces are considered less environmentally friendly, as they use non-renewable fossil fuel.

You have a variety of energy sources to choose from to heat your home. But they’re not all equal when it comes to environmental impact.
The most common energy source in Quebec is electricity. Quebec’s electricity comes from renewable sources and emits fewer greenhouse gases (GHGs) than fossil fuels. And electric heating systems don’t emit any GHGs at all.
If you’re worried about power outages, you might want to consider a dual-energy system with a secondary energy source such as wood or gas that can take over as needed. You could also install a wood stove or fireplace as a backup heat source.
Wood is a renewable energy source. It is an environmentally friendly fuel if used effectively. However, wood smoke releases about 100 contaminants into the atmosphere. That’s why it’s important to opt for a system designed to reduce particulate emissions to a minimum, both indoors and out.
There are other ways to help reduce pollution too, like choosing your firewood wisely.
Pellets are made from sawdust. They contain less moisture than conventional firewood. This is important because when wood burns, moisture produces pollutants. As a result, pellet stoves emit fewer pollutants than conventional wood-burning appliances.
Another environmental benefit is that pellets are made from industrial wood waste that would otherwise go to landfill.
Natural gas and propane produce far less carbon monoxide and particulate emissions than wood. But as fossil fuels, they are a non-renewable source of energy. The extraction, refining, transportation, and burning of fossil fuels impacts the environment by releasing greenhouse gases into the atmosphere.

Your insurer takes your heating system into account when calculating your home insurance premium. Heating with wood, natural gas, or propane increases the risk of fire. You could end up paying a little more for your insurance as a result.
If you change to an electric heating system, however, your premium could go down.
Regardless of what you decide, it’s essential to notify your insurer of any changes you make. If you don’t, they could refuse to compensate you in the event of a problem.

In its Regulation respecting oil-fire heating appliances, the Government of Quebec is phasing out the use of fuel oil for heating residential buildings. The goal is to limit the emission of greenhouse gases and other air pollutants.
Installation of oil-fired heating systems in new homes has been banned since December 31, 2021 and since December 31, 2023 for existing homes. Since then, it is impossible to replace existing oil-fired systems with appliances running on fossil fuels, including natural gas and propane. Systems using electricity or other forms of renewable energy will take their place.
It is also impossible to repair oil-fired appliances over 20 years old and oil-fired water heaters over 10 years old.
There is exceptions for homes connected to an off-grid system, like in the Magdalen Islands and some remote communities. Auxiliary oil heating is not covered by the regulation.
